Job Posting Title

Director Financial Modeling - Medical Pharmacy - Remote

Job Description

The Director of Financial Modeling will lead and be instrumental in defining and developing new finance/metric reporting and analytical models that will enable better decision making and understanding of Prime’s financial structure through different costs and P&Ls. This position will work closely with senior leadership and other Prime departments providing leadership on financial analysis, cost drivers, metrics and strategy, and will participate in the budgeting and forecasting processes of the company.

Responsibilities

  • Provide financial support to various Prime departments on the annual budgeting, periodic forecasting processes and monthly financial reporting; this includes capital planning and justification of FTE requests

  • Collaborate with various management groups on staffing plans, productivity metrics and activity based costing to improve efficiencies within service level requirements

  • Create cost/benefit, ROI analysis and other financial reports and models to support the business with critical evaluation on both strategic and financial impacts to Prime

  • Aid in the creation of executive level, Board and other presentations, along with other relevant financial analyses and reporting to Prime management

  • Conduct performance reviews, quarterly check-ins and staff 1:1s to guide performance management and employee development efforts and manage toward departmental goals, including quality and process improvement efforts

  • Manage department budget, staffing, performance and development, and consistently demonstrate Prime’s leadership expectations during interactions with direct reports, cross functional and external stakeholders

  • Other duties as assigned

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Math, Business or related area of study or equivalent combination of education and/or work experience; HS diploma or GED is required

  • 8 years of work experience in financial analysis

  • 5 years of leadership/people management experience

  • Must be eligible to work in the United States without need for work visa or residency sponsorship

Additional Qualifications

  • Excellent communication and presentation skills

  • Strong analytical skills and attention to detail, with ability to work in complex environments

Preferred Qualifications

  • MBA and/or CPA strongly preferred

  • PBM/ healthcare experience

  • Experience in working with all levels of management and consulting with key business stakeholders
